Imperial Russian K. Faberge 56K Gold Enamel and Diamond Photo Frame
Marked Faberge and Faberge work master initials MP for K. Faberge headmaster Mikhail Perkhin (1860-1903), a senior Faberge workmaster, is represented in the McFerrin Collection with a blue wedding clock purchased by Tsar Nicholas II and his wife Alexander Feodorovna for 275 rubles in 1895. They had married in November 1894. Workmaster mark М.П. - active 1886-1900
Also marked 56 Imperial gold mark and St. Petersburg city mark ( please see attached photo)
Size: 7.5cm x 11.5cm
Weight: 130 Grams
Condition: Excellent ( very small chip on top right corner from back, not visible)
Material Crystal, Gold, red enamel and old cut Diamonds
Back of the frame bone
